app的开发流程(app开发流程详解)

hacker 2022-07-01 12:40

app的开发流程

完整的APP开发流程

app开发要注意的四个阶段

现在智能手机普及,为人们的生活和娱乐提供了诸多的便利,但是这些都是通过手机APP软件进行的。在当下的手机APP市场里面,大部分的软件都是由企业所开发,涉及到了各行各业。但并不保证自己的应用程序是全心全意为用户提供服务的,有的只是想拥有自己的应用程序推广、刷列表、拉用户流量、恶意软件嵌入软件,这是为了扰乱原有的应用程序市场局面,想让你的应用程序得到更好的发展,则只能在上述服务下全职工作。

完整的APP开发流程

一、项目启动

1、产品经理和项目干系人决定项目方向。基于产品的项目的利益相关者包括项目的公司领导、产品总监、技术总监等,包括客户领导、主要执行者等。2、公司领导确认项目组团队组成,包括产品经理、研发项目经理、研发工程师、测试团队等。

3、产品经理进行需求调研,输出《需求调研》文档。需求调研的方式主要有背景资料调查和访谈。

二、需求阶段

1、清楚了解项目要解决的用户难点和行业需求?

2、产品经理向整个团队解释要求。

3、分析要解决这些痛点或者需求的过程中需要通过哪些有效的功能布局去实施,逐一将核心功能列举并适当完善一下,通过文字或图文的方式描述清楚。

4、研发工程师按照各自的分工,进入概要需求阶段。《概要需求》旨在让研发工程师初步理解业务,评估技术可行性。

三、设计阶段

1、在原型图经过反复审议和修改后,UI设计师将进行与UI界面相关的色彩搭配设计、功能可视化处理、交互设计以及各种模型和系统的适配。经过与项目经理多次沟通和修改,UI设计师最终得到了最终的设计图纸。

2、绝大多数应用程序项目都有相应的管理背景。虽然用户无法访问后台,但这与应用程序的功能形成了对比。合理的设计可以帮助后台管理人员快速入门。

3、研发工程师完成《概要设计》、《通讯协议》及《表结构设计》,及完成正式编码前的一系列研发设计工作。

四、开发阶段

经过以上几个过程之后,会正式进入到开发阶段,一个完整的 APP 项目一般包含以下几个板块:

1、服务器端:编写接口协议文档,搭建服务器环境(国内常用阿里巴巴云服务器,国外常用亚马逊),设计数据库,编写API接口。

2、APP端:根据UI设计图进行界面开发,UI开发完成则进入和服务端接口对接,通过服务端的接口获取数据,编写功能上的逻辑代码。

3、Web管理端:根据前端的业务逻辑,后台将有相应的功能与之匹配,还需要编写功能逻辑代码。

五、测试阶段

APP功能开发完成之后,测试人员会对整项目进行系统性测试。这个环节会调动起项目组内所有人相关人员。测试的重要性不亚于早期功能的计划。如果团队没有受过专业和系统训练的测试人员,很可能会导致项目和最初的设计意图之间的差距,一些逻辑上的漏洞会被省略

app开发要注意的四个阶段:1、初始阶段,我们需要先研究好市场需求,产品所面临的客户群,包括竞争对手的信息和业务战略,可以获得并确定为您的企业带来利润,并且可以估计市场规模,这也是两个常见问题的答案。首先,为什么您需要一个应用程序来帮助企业?二是市场上是否已经出现此类app,我的app有什么优势和差异化?2、确定app的功能属性页面属性阶段,在确定了前期的市场调研后,得出我的app应该具备哪些功能,以怎样的互动方式来联系用户,对应现在不同的操作系统,还需要确定是否需要两大应用端安卓和苹果。3、UI设计和开发阶段,在和产品经理沟通中,筛选需求实现的可能和难易,对接技术团队进行开发,这个过程不是三言两语就能完成的。前端系统要求前端开发人员负责界面外观、功能属性和交互性。后端包括服务器和数据库,后端开发人员负责业务逻辑、数据交互、数据存储等。此外,各岗位的职责要保持沟通顺畅。4、测试和修改阶段,开发app最后收尾阶段,包括对开发完的app进行功能测试和修改,以保证app的稳定性。

下一篇: app的开发公司(app游戏开发商)
上一篇: app定制开发公司(app定制开发公司在哪里)
相关文章
返回顶部小火箭